1.1 This test method covers the measurement of the viscosity of drive line lubricants (gear oils, automatic transmission fluids, and so forth) with a constant shear stress viscometer at temperatures from -40 to 10°C after a prescribed preheat and controlled cooling to the final test temperature.

1.2 The applicability of this particular test method to petroleum products other than drive line lubricants has not been determined.

1.3 This test method uses the millipascal second (mPaµs) as the unit of viscosity. One millipascal second is equal to one centipoise.
